软件测试报告完整实用.doc

上传人:gs****r 文档编号:1499360 上传时间:2019-03-03 格式:DOC 页数:14 大小:559KB
下载 相关 举报
软件测试报告完整实用.doc_第1页
第1页 / 共14页
软件测试报告完整实用.doc_第2页
第2页 / 共14页
软件测试报告完整实用.doc_第3页
第3页 / 共14页
软件测试报告完整实用.doc_第4页
第4页 / 共14页
软件测试报告完整实用.doc_第5页
第5页 / 共14页
点击查看更多>>
资源描述

1、XXXX 项目系统测试总结报告XXXX 年 XX 月 XX 日1 引言1.1 编写目的编写该测试总结报告主要有以下几个目的1 通过对测试结果的分析,得到对软件质量的评价2 分析测试的过程,产品,资源,信息,为以后制定测试计划提供参考3 评估测试测试执行和测试计划是否符合4 分析系统存在的缺陷,为修复和预防 bug 提供建议1.2 背景1.3 用户群主要读者:XX 项目管理人员,XX 项目测试经理其他读者:XX 项目相关人员。1.4 定义严重 bug:出现以下缺陷,测试定义为严重 bug 系统无响应,处于死机状态,需要其他人工修复系统才可复原。 点击某个菜单后出现“The page cannot

2、 be displayed”或者返回异常错误。 进行某个操作(增加、修改、删除等)后,出现“The page cannot be displayed” 或者返回异常错误 当对必填字段进行校验时,未输入必输字段,出现“The page cannot be displayed” 或者返回异常错误 系统定义不能重复的字段输入重复数据后,出现“The page cannot be displayed” 或者返回异常错误1.5 测试对象略1.6 测试阶段系统测试1.7 参考资料XX 需求和设计说明书XX 数据字典XX 后台管理系统测试计划XX 后台管理系统测试用例XX 项目计划2 测试概要XX 后台管理

3、系统测试从 2007 年 7 月 2 日开始到 2007 年 8 月 10 日结束,共持续 39天,测试功能点 174 个,执行 2385 个测试用例,平均每个功能点执行测试用例 13.7 个,测试共发现 427 个 bug,其中严重级别的 bug68 个,无效 bug44 个,平均每个测试功能点2.2 个 bug。XX 总共发布 11 个测试版本,其中 B1B5 为计划内迭代开发版本(针对项目计划的基线标识),B6B8 为回归测试版本。计划内测试版本,B1B4 测试进度依照项目计划时间准时完成测试并提交报告,其中 B4 版本推迟一天发布版本,测试通过增加一个人日,准时完成测试。B5 版本推迟

4、发布 2 天,测试增加 2 个人日,准时完成测试。B6B11 为计划外回归测试版本,测试增加 5 个工作人日的资源,准时完成测试。XX 测试通过 Bugzilla 缺陷管理工具进行缺陷跟踪管理,B1B4 测试阶段都有详细的 bug 分析表和阶段测试报告。2.1 进度安排版本/时间 计划开始时间实际开始时间计划完成时间实际完成时间加班 增加资源B1 2007.7.2 2007.7.2 2007.7.5 2007.7.5 否 否B2 2007.7.16 2007.7.16 2007.7.19 2007.7.19 否 否B3 2007.7.23 2007.7.23 2007.7.25 2007.7.

5、24 否 2 个人日B4 2007.7.28 2007.7.29 2007.7.31 2007.7.31 1 个人 1天 1 个人2 天2 个人日B5 2007.8.1 2007.8.2 2007.8.6 2007.8.3 否 2 个人日B6 2007.8.4 2007.8.4 2 个人 1 天 2 个人日B7 2007.8.5 2007.8.5 1 个人 1 天 1 个人日B8B9 2007.8.9 2007.8.9 2007.8.10 2007.8.10 否 2 个人日B10合计 1 个人 6 天 11 个人日2.2 测试执行此次测试严格按照项目计划和测试计划执行,按时完成了测试计划规定的

6、测试对象的测试。针对测试计划规定的测试策略,在测试执行中都有体现,在测试执行过程中,依据测试计划和测试用例,对系统进行了完整的测试2.3 测试用例2.3.1 功能性系统实现的主要功能,包括查询,添加,修改,删除。系统实现的次要功能,包括为用户分配酒店,为用户分配权限,渠道酒店绑定,渠道RATE 绑定,权限控制菜单按钮。需求规定的输入输出字段,以及需求规定的输入限制2.3.2 易用性操作按钮提示信息正确性,一致性,可理解性限制条件提示信息正确性,一致性,可理解性必填项标识输入方式可理解性中文界面下数据语言与界面语言的一致性3 测试环境3.1.1 软硬件环境硬件环境 应用服务器 数据库服务器 客户

7、端硬件配置 CPU:Intel(R) Celeron(R) CPU CPU:Intel(R) Celeron(R) CPU CPU:Intel(R) Celeron(R) CPU 2.40GHz 2.40GHz stepping 01Memory: 1048256kHD:ST380817AS 80G SATA2.40GHz stepping 01Memory: 1048256kHD:ST380817AS 80G SATAstepping 01Memory: 1048256kHD:ST380817AS 80G SATA软件配置 OS:CentOS 4.2JDK 1.5.0_06Apache 2.

8、2.0Tomcat 5.5.15OS:CentOS 4.2MySQL 5.0.17 LinuxWindow 2000 Professional (SP2)IE6.0.2900.2180.xpsp_sp2网络环境 10M LAN 10M LAN 10M LAN 3.1.2 网络拓扑以太网应用服务器 、 数据库服务器客户端4 测试结果4.1 Bug 趋势图此次黑盒测试总共发布 10 个版本,V1.0.1-V1.0.5 为计划内迭代开发版本(针对项目计划的基线标识),V1.1.1-V1.2.2 为进行的回归测试版本,所有版本一共发现 bug 1306 个。bug 版本趋势图如下图所示:由 Bug 的

9、版本分布图可以看出, V1.0.1-V1.0.5 版本质量非常不稳定, bug 数量最高达到 189 个,V1.0.1 作为第一个版本 bug 数量为 58 个。在版本 V1.0.3 验证了前面发现的所有 bug 的基础上遗留 bug 数量在 123 个质量表现也不够稳定,在 V1.1.1 新增了批量制证、数据恢复、数据备份、数据清除等功能所以 bug 数目骤增为 232 个。随着版本的迭代在版本 V1.2.2 bug 数量逐渐将为 0。4.2 Bug 优先级分布 测试发现的 bug 主要集中在未完善功能级别 major,属于一般性的功能缺陷,但是测试的时候,出现了 163 个涉及到程序崩溃、

10、程序启动不了、不能完成正常制证、不能完成正常印刷等严重级别的 bug,出现严重级别的 bug 主要表现在以下几个方面: 系统的主要功能没有实现 本地数据库数据量比较大的时候出现程序崩溃死机 系统主要功能逻辑混乱导致意外 bug 后台进程在程序关闭后没有相应停止导致程序不能启动 WebAPI 接口调用错误导致核心功能不可实现4.3 问题类型分布系统的问题类型主要分布于测试过程和维护过程发现影响系统运行的缺陷 bug 和对现有系统功能的改进 improvement。Bug 占所有问题类型的百分比为:97% ,improvement 占所有问题类型的百分比为:3%。图上结果说明系统在需求采集、程序设

11、计工作过程中考虑十分全面极少存在功能设计遗漏问题。4.4 Bug 模块分布图由上图可以看出,bug 主要分布模块是 CerDesk 印刷端(405 个)和 CerDesk 制证端(534 个)两个工作台,占到了全部 bug 的 2/3 以上。而 CerWeb 服务器端(260 个)的bug 分布相对来说比较少占总体百分比为 7%。CerDesk 运维端(107 个)的 bug 量最少主要原因是功能比较简单。4.5 最近提交缺陷图由上图可以看出,在统计的十个周 bug 提交和解决状况比较理想,当前提交的 bug 都能够在很快的时间得到修复,并且随着版本的稳定解决 bug 数量为全部解决新增 bu

12、g 数量逐渐降为 0,整个过程属于正常的软件版本迭代过程。4.6 Bug 状态分布由 bug 状态图可以看出,打开的 bug 有 0 个,重新打开的 bug 有 0 个。已解决 bug 有2 个,主要是版本 V1.2.2 中提交的界面易用性 bug,而其他的 1304 个都是已验证修复并关闭的 bug。系统整体的遗留 bug 数量达到测试结束标准。5 测试结论5.1 功能性系统正确实现了通过数据字典管理基础数据的功能,实现了数据内容的多语言功能,实现了中英文界面。实现了基础数据管理,酒店集团管理,酒店基础信息管理,渠道管理,代理管理,用户管理的查询,添加,修改,删除的功能,系统还实现了将权限控

13、制细化到菜单按钮的功能。系统在实现用户管理下的权限管理功能时,存在重大的缺陷,权限控制不严密,权限设计有遗漏。5.2 易用性现有系统实现了如下易用性: 查询,添加,删除,修改操作相关提示信息的一致性,可理解性 输入限制的正确性 输入限制提示信息的正确性,可理解性,一致性现有系统存在如下易用性缺陷: 界面排版不美观 输入,输出字段的可理解性差 输入缺少解释性说明 中英文对应的正确性 中英文混排5.3 可靠性现有系统的可靠性控制不够严密,很多控制是通过页面控制实现的,如果页面控制失效,可以向数据库插入数据,引发错误。现有系统的容错性不高,如果系统出现错误,返回错误类型为找不到页面错误,无法回复到出错前的状态5.4 兼容性现有系统支持 window 下的 IE 浏览器和傲游浏览器,支持 linux 系统下的 IE 浏览器和火狐浏览器。现有系统未进行其他兼容性测试5.5 安全性现有系统控制了以下安全性问题: 把某一个登录后的页面保存下来,不能单独对其进行操作不进行登录 直接输入某一页面的 Url 能否打开页面并进行操作不应该允许。现有系统未控制以下安全性问题: 用户名和密码应对大小写敏感 登陆错误次数限制6 分析摘要6.1 覆盖率此次测试,所有测试用例都是在中文界面下执行,未在英文界面下执行,测试不包括英文界面下的测试,也不包括正对英文翻译的测试。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 企业管理资料库 > 生产营运

Copyright © 2018-2021 Wenke99.com All rights reserved

工信部备案号浙ICP备20026746号-2  

公安局备案号:浙公网安备33038302330469号

本站为C2C交文档易平台,即用户上传的文档直接卖给下载用户,本站只是网络服务中间平台,所有原创文档下载所得归上传人所有,若您发现上传作品侵犯了您的权利,请立刻联系网站客服并提供证据,平台将在3个工作日内予以改正。